사용자 지정 PDF 크기

이 코드 조각은 HTML 콘텐츠를 PDF 문서로 렌더링할 때 사용자 지정 용지 크기를 정의하는 방법을 보여줍니다.

렌더링 옵션에서 용지 크기를 사용자 지정하려면 paperSize 속성을 사용하십시오. 옵션 객체는 사용자 지정 용지 크기를 지정하는 데 사용되며, 이를 5x5인치 크기로 설정합니다. 원하는 용지 크기에 맞게 높이와 너비 속성을 필요에 따라 조정할 수 있습니다.

IronPDF 라이브러리PdfDocument.fromHtml 메서드를 사용하여 지정된 렌더링 옵션을 적용하면서 HTML 콘텐츠를 PDF 문서로 변환합니다.

렌더링이 완료되면 결과 PDF 문서는 saveAs 방식을 사용하여 사용자 지정 용지 크기로 저장됩니다.

  • GenerateCustomSizedPdf 메서드는 두 개의 인수를 받습니다. 첫 번째 인수는 htmlContent (PDF로 렌더링할 HTML 콘텐츠)이고, 두 번째 인수는 outputPath (생성된 PDF가 저장될 파일 경로)입니다.

  • ChromePdfRenderer는 HTML 콘텐츠의 렌더링 프로세스를 처리하는 데 사용됩니다.

  • 5x5인치의 사용자 지정 용지 크기를 지정하기 위해 PdfPaperSize 객체가 생성됩니다. 이는 너비와 높이 값(인치 단위)을 PdfPaperSize 생성자에 전달함으로써 달성됩니다.

  • rendererRenderingOptions 속성은 사용자 지정 용지 크기를 사용하도록 설정되어 있습니다.

  • RenderHtmlAsPdf 메서드는 미리 정의된 설정에 따라 주어진 HTML 콘텐츠를 PDF 문서로 변환합니다.

  • 마지막으로, SaveAs 메서드는 지정된 outputPath 위치에 PDF 문서를 저장합니다.

GitHub에서 사용자 지정 PDF 페이지 크기 코드 예제를 살펴보세요.

시작할 준비 되셨나요?
버전: 2026.2 방금 출시되었습니다